Import all vue components in a directory

// Use the following to load all vue components in a directory. They will be loaded by the `name` attribute. | |
components: { | |
...(() => { | |
const context = require.context("./components", false, /.*.vue/); | |
return Object.fromEntries( | |
context | |
.keys() | |
.map(k => context(k).default) | |
.filter(c => c.name != undefined) | |
.map(c => [c.name, c]) | |
) | |
})() | |
} |
